    The code below work, it give "Mon, April 13 2015 "
    but i want "13 April 15"
    Please advice.

    DateLabel1 = new QLabel;
    //QDateTime dateTime = QDateTime::currentDateTime();
    QDate dateTime1 = QDate::currentDate();
    QString datetimetext = dateTime1.toString();
    DateLabel1->setText(datetimetext);
    DateLabel1->setFont(f);
    DateLabel1->setAlignment(Qt::AlignCenter);
    DateLabel1->setStyleSheet("QLabel { color : white; }");

      Hi,
      use: QString datetimetext = dateTime1.toString("d MMMM yy");
